    Description

      Running the tests via docker-compose command in the root directory of Avatica raises a JVM error:

      $ docker-compose run test
      Creating network "apache-calcite-avatica-1230-src_default" with the default driver
      Creating volume "apache-calcite-avatica-1230-src_gradle-cache" with default driver
      [0.003s][warning][os,thread] Failed to start thread - pthread_create failed (EPERM) for attributes: stacksize: 1024k, guardsize: 4k, detached.
      #
      # There is insufficient memory for the Java Runtime Environment to continue.
      # Cannot create worker GC thread. Out of system resources.
      # An error report file with more information is saved as:
      # /src/hs_err_pid8.log

      The error seems to be environment related but the system does not seem to be out of resources and its the first time that I bump into this.
